celVariableParameterBlock Class Reference
Variable parameter block implementation. More...
#include <celtool/stdparams.h>
Inheritance diagram for celVariableParameterBlock:

Public Member Functions | |
| celVariableParameterBlock (iCelParameterBlock *other) | |
| Copy constructor. | |
| celVariableParameterBlock () | |
| virtual const celData * | GetParameter (csStringID id) const |
| virtual const char * | GetParameter (size_t idx, csStringID &id, celDataType &t) const |
| celData & | GetParameter (size_t idx) |
| virtual const celData * | GetParameterByIndex (size_t idx) const |
| virtual size_t | GetParameterCount () const |
| void | SetParameterDef (size_t idx, csStringID id, const char *parname) |
| virtual | ~celVariableParameterBlock () |
Detailed Description
Variable parameter block implementation.
Definition at line 171 of file stdparams.h.
Constructor & Destructor Documentation
| celVariableParameterBlock::celVariableParameterBlock | ( | iCelParameterBlock * | other | ) | [inline] |
Copy constructor.
Definition at line 186 of file stdparams.h.
References csStringID(), csArray::GetExtend(), iCelParameterBlock::GetParameter(), iCelParameterBlock::GetParameterCount(), and SetParameterDef().
The documentation for this class was generated from the following file:
- celtool/stdparams.h
Generated for CEL: Crystal Entity Layer 1.2 by doxygen 1.4.7
